SBP introduces amendments to facilitate SMEs, importers

The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) has modified instructions regarding open account imports, in order to facilitate small and medium manufacturing units and commercial importers.

As per the central bank, the Authorized Dealers are allowed to effect import payments on open account basis on behalf of manufacturing & industrial users and commercial importers for import of raw materials and spare parts only to be used as input by the manufacturing/industrial concerns.

Previously, the imports on open account basis was confined to industrial and manufacturing sector only for import of raw materials and spare parts for their own use. These instructions were then amended to allow open account imports for specified sectors.

The central bank advised Authorized Dealers to ensure meticulous compliance of above and other applicable regulatory instructions.

Furthermore, the State Bank has also issued amendments in instructions regarding advance payment against imports. As per latest amendments, Authorized Dealers are allowed to effect advance payment up to USD 10,000/-, or equivalent thereof, per invoice on behalf of manufacturing/industrial concerns and commercial importers for import of raw material, spare parts and machinery for ultimate use by the manufacturing/industrial concerns.

Authorized Dealers are allowed to effect import advance payment against irrevocable letter of credit, up to 100% of the value of letter of credit, for import of plant, machinery, spare parts and raw material etc. on behalf of manufacturing concerns for their own use only.
